NAME:
GET_SIGDISC
PURPOSE:
Get a flag array corresponding to the signals which are discarded
according to the actual variables in the common block phtacc.
CATEGORY:
PIA - processing
CALLING SEQUENCE:
GET_SIGDISC, Tmpdata, Sig_disc [,Raststeps, Rpchopstep]
INPUTS:
Tmpdata: A PHT-SRD temporary structure
OUTPUTS:
Sig_disc: A flag array (same dimensions as phtsrd.slop) with flag=1
for all discarded signals
Raststeps: An array with consecutive raster positions (as output from
get_rastersteps)
Rpchopstep: An array with consecutive raster-chopper combinations (as
output of get_rpchopstep)
KEYWORDS:
ENCODE_FLAG: select if tmpdata.flag is changed with the flag encoded
COMMON BLOCKS:
phtacc
rp_limits
PROCEDURES USED:
None
MODIFICATION HISTORY:
Written by: Carlos Gabriel
Oct 95 Version 3.5
Bug with last point fixed (CG) December 1995
Long variables for loops (CG) January 1996
Extension for discarding signals per raster point,
output extension (CG) September 1997
V6.5
Extension for discarding ch.pl. portions (CG) January 1998
V7.0
Update (JA+CG) May 1999
V7.4
(See get_fldisc.pro)

NAME:
PROCESS_SRDDYNR
PURPOSE:
Reduce PHT data from Signal per Ramp to AAP level, using the
dynamic response scheme, and
taken into account diverse selections or flags
CATEGORY:
PIA - processing
CALLING SEQUENCE:
PROCESS_SRDDYNR, tmpdata, dynrps, $
NO_DYNRBUFF =no_dynrbuff, HDR = hdr, TMPDYNR = phtdynrespt
INPUT PARAMETERS:
tmpdata : structure to be processed
OUTPUT PARAMETERS:
dynrps: position within the common block phtdynresp
KEYWORDS:
NO_DYNRBUFF : avoiding putting into CB phtdynresp
HDR : a header to be taken instead of tmpdata.hdr
TMPDYNR : returning the phtdynresp structure as temporary
RESTRICTIONS:
METHOD:
PROCEDURES USED:
Common Block(s) or @ procedure(s):
phtdynresp
MODIFICATION HISTORY:
Written by: Jose Acosta
Bug with header keyword corrected (CG) March 00
V8.2
(See process_srddynr.pro)
